4 Hosting Mistakes to Avoid at All Costs, According to Experts

Today's well-curated dinner parties might look oh-so-effortless, but in reality, hosting is no easy task, and it often includes making a few mistakes along the way. We asked home and hosting content creator Kenzie Elizabeth what mistakes to never make in order to perfectly execute your upcoming dinner party.

Kenzie Elizabeth is a home and hosting content creator, podcast host, and owner of the home brand Friend of Mine.

When prepping for her many dinner parties and soirees, Elizabeth ensures she never makes these hosting mishaps.

1. Not Following a Preparation Schedule

If there's one mistake to never get caught making, it's being under-prepared. Whether it's food, decor, or activities, Elizabeth says adequate prep time (ideally multiple days ahead of the event) is the key to a successful gathering. "The number one thing I make sure to never do is leave everything to the day of," she says.

Elizabeth follows a preparation schedule that works backwards from the start of the event. For example, if the party is on Saturday evening, she makes a list of food and decorations that need to be prepped the day of, one day before, two days before, and so on. That way, when it's time for the event to start, she can chat with guests and enjoy herself without stressing about what still needs to be done.

The most important part of her prep schedule is planning what and when to cook. "I always have a schedule when cooking," Elizabeth says. "I will never just cook and hope for the best." Plan around the arrival time, so all the food is ready when it's time to serve dinner. To ensure no warm dish is served cold and vice versa, try serving one hot dish with cold sides. That way, you don't have to coordinate cook times and temperatures with a handful of dishes.

2. Inviting Too Many People

Another mistake hosts make is inviting too many people, especially when their home or party space is small. Elizabeth's ideal number of guests is between six and eight for a more intimate dinner party.

"You don't need to invite 15 people," she says. "You can have an intimate dinner party that doesn't feel so crowded and crazy." Not only does a smaller guest list mean fewer people to feed (and less money spent on groceries), it also means more opportunities to talk with everyone and less stress over a bigger gathering. "Honestly, the best dinner parties I've ever thrown have been the smallest."

3. Buying Fresh Flowers for Every Event

Costs can quickly add up if you're buying groceries, fresh flowers, and new decor to fit a theme for every party or meal you host. Instead, Elizabeth suggests investing in quality pieces you can reuse. She specifically recommends purchasing real-looking artificial flowers instead of buying fresh blooms all the time.

"I used to spend a lot of money on florals for my home, even regularly," she says. Hydrangeas, Elizabeth's favorite flower, aren't native to her home state of Texas, so she wasn't able to get fresh blooms on a budget. Now, she says she uses sprigs of artificial hydrangeas (from Amazon!) for every get-together she hosts. "Once you find the right ones, you save a lot of money over time," she says. "Now I'm not always buying fresh flowers."

4. Not Writing Plans Down on Paper

One non-negotiable for Elizabeth is writing down party plans on paper, especially recipes. "If I'm cooking for a dinner party, it's in my recipe journal immediately," she says. "I write every single thing out because I learn when I'm writing."

According to Elizabeth, getting off technology before an event keeps her from getting distracted and helps her feel more organized. Plus, she can easily reference her notes in the future instead of the ideas getting lost on a phone or computer.
